People who are dependent on alcohol or drugs might not reach out for the help they need, before it is too late. Loved ones often have to intervene to get them help, and it is important that anyone searching for effective drug and alcohol treatment understand what types of drug rehab in Ashton, Illinois are available and which ones will prove most beneficial. Not all drug rehab in Ashton, IL. is the same, by way of example you'll find short term drug rehabilitation programs and long-term programs, as well as outpatient and inpatient facilities. In addition there are residential programs, and this type of drug rehab in Ashton is an ideal environment for individuals who choose a long-term treatment option, because they will be in drug rehab in Ashton, Illinois for quite a while and these kinds of facilities offer a lot of the comforts and amenities of home.

Many individuals seeking drug rehab in Ashton, IL. or their loved ones who are trying to find a rehab option prefer programs and treatment centers which will return the addicted individual home and also to their typical lives as soon as possible. Naturally anybody that is in alcohol and drug rehab would like to make it through the process and get return to their commitments, loved ones, etc. immediately. That is why outpatient and short-term drug rehab in Ashton seems like perfect treatment choice for addicted persons in addition to their families. Often times however, individuals develop a deep physical and even psychological dependency to drugs and alcohol which makes these seemingly convenient drug rehab in Ashton, Illinois options unworkable.

While at first in any kind of drug rehab in Ashton, IL., those who are just recently abstaining from alcohol and drugs are detoxed and ideally assisted through this, with withdrawal made a bit easier through the help of detox specialists. Even with someone is detoxed however, they are still likely to encounter intense cravings to drink or use drugs, cravings which may persist for quite a while. Some individuals claim to experience such cravings for the remainder of their lives, but ideally cope through these with the life tools and workable coping methods they obtain in an effective Ashton drug rehab. Let's say someone is in an outpatient drug rehab in Ashton, Illinois while still experiencing these intense cravings, and go back home each day when it's in rehab. Studies indicate that drug abuse is often times triggered by environmental factors, such as life stressors, or perhaps individuals their environment who may trigger it. This may be an abusive relationship, someone who encourages and participates in the person's habit or some other situation that could cause the individual to go to alcohol or drugs as a social aid, as an escape or to self medicate. This makes an outpatient situation the least ideal, since the whole purpose of drug rehab in Ashton, IL. is always to resolve these situations while there. This is why relapses are very typical with outpatient drug rehab.

Also, short-term drug rehab in Ashton which provides rehabilitation for thirty days or fewer are really the least ideal treatment settings even if receiving inpatient or residential rehab. As mentioned earlier, those who have recently abstained from alcohol need a substantial amount of time to recover physically and also stabilize from the dependence due to their drug use. After just a couple of weeks, individuals in drug rehab in Ashton, Illinois are just acclimating to a drug free lifestyle, and figuring out how to adjust physically, psychologically, and emotionally without their drug of preference. This leaves very little time so they can clearly target what can actually help them to conserve a drug-free and healthy way of life after they go back home, which will take quite some time for individuals who might need to make vital and life changing decisions and change in lifestyle.
